Nottingham Forest Seal €40m Deal for Swiss Star Dan Ndoye

Nottingham Forest have finalized a significant transfer coup, securing Swiss international Dan Ndoye from Bologna for a reported €40 million plus add-ons, according to transfer insider Fabrizio Romano. The deal, confirmed on Monday, July 28, 2025, sees the 24-year-old winger set to undergo a medical in England within the next 24 hours, marking a bold statement from owner Evangelos Marinakis to bolster the squad following Anthony Elanga’s departure.
Ndoye, who has 22 caps for Switzerland, showcased his talent at Euro 2024, scoring against Germany in a 1-1 draw that ensured his nation’s knockout stage progression. His club form, including a decisive goal in Bologna’s Coppa Italia final victory over Inter Milan in 2023, underscores his attacking prowess. The transfer fee reflects the Premier League’s escalating market, with a 15% year-over-year increase in average transfer costs reported in 2025.
This move aligns with Forest’s strategy to invest heavily since their 2022 promotion, having already spent upwards of £150 million to establish themselves. Ndoye’s arrival signals ambition as the club aims to build on recent progress under manager Nuno Espírito Santo, with the player eager to test himself in England’s top flight.
